Sellman: Waking Up to 2015

by Chris Tachibana | Jan 1, 2015

smudge-chalk-girlsAt Sleepyhead Central, Tamara Kaye Sellman answers your questions about sleep: why we do it, what happens if we don’t, and how to do it better.

Starting this year, Tamara is also exploring mental health and mood disorders, starting with “The End of the World”: a personal story about the genetic impact of clinical depression on family life in MOTHERLODE: Essays on Parenthood.
